Mark VIII Died... Keeps blowing EEC/VRCM fuse! HELP!!!

(Click here to view the original thread with full colors/images)


Posted by: PimpMyTint

I was coming off the freeway, made a hard right turn onto my street, the low fuel warning came on, and as I completed the turn, my car just died. I thought I had somehow run outta gas, so I put 3 gallons in, and cranked. Nothing. I popped the fuse cover, and the EEC/VRCM fuse was blown. I replaced it, and it blew again.

Help please?



Posted by: dRock95MarkVIII

Sounds like a wiring harness issue. Probably chaffed through and is touching ground/frame.


Inspect all wiring as best you can between the PCM and fuse block. Keep in mind the wiring first goes to the VCRM before the PCM - the PCM power relay is within the VCRM.



Posted by: PimpMyTint

I really dont think it's anything like that. I think something broke, like the fuel pump, or the VCRM shorted out. I have no exposed wires or anything of that sort... HELP!?



Posted by: papa bear

try running wires from the battery to the fuel pump wires, can you here it working before the fuse blows , are you cranking on it for a long time before it pops ,also try a wiggle test on the wiring could be a relay, feel for a hot wire and follow it



Posted by: Markviiiedrea

Sounds like just what I had, I kept blowing fuses and I had two wires totally burn away but I could not see it because it was in the plug. I had to get a used VCRM out of a Gen 1 and the pigtail.

Then lie under my car in the winter and splice one wire at a time to the new pigtail and reinstall the VCRM. You don't have take the bumper off just use a couple of extensions and a 10mm it come off pretty easy.

Posted by: PimpMyTint

OK, I got a new VRCM, installed it. No good. Sounds like the fuel pump. (I checked the schrader valve on the fuel rail under the hood, NO pressure!) Damn. Anyone have any suggestions as to an easier way to get to it other than dropping the whole damn tank? Can it be accessed beneath the rear seat? Also, where is a good place to buy one? I called the local auto parts store, they want $319.99!?!?!?!?!?!?!? I'm not payin that much! AND they have to order it... which will take probably as much time as it would if I ordered one online. HELP PLZ?



Posted by: 98LSC32V

If you have a gen 1, get a Walbro 255 from supercoupeperformance, I think it's like $110-120 bucks. If you have a gen 2 get an OEM SVT Focus pump, which is about the same price.



Posted by: PimpMyTint

Gen 1. I think I'll do the Walbro 255. Still gotta drop the damn tank tho, huh?



Posted by: PimpMyTint

OK, I just ordered a Walbro 255 from JDsperformance. $108 total shipped 2nd day. Anyone have any tips / suggestions for me knowing whats about to take place? (I only have 2.5Gals in the tank, so thats one tip I don't need lol) I tried the old "bang on the tank" trick... no dice. I think the fuel pump is seized!

Thanks for all the help guys! I'll letcha all know if this does the trick! I think it will, as after the new VRCM, I still don't hear the fuel pump running when I turn the key... just clicks coming from the relays under the hood.

Posted by: Moes8

new fuel pump is always nice,but before you swap it,lay under your tank and have someone turn the key on,listen for the pump,atleast you will know .



Posted by: chickenviii

how about the inertia switch? if thats tripped fuel pump wont turn on, i believe its in the left hand side of the trunk near the air ride on/off switch (at least thats where it is on a gen2)



Posted by: PimpMyTint

I already ran 12V directly to the pump, layin right under it. Dead. I must have took that turn SOOO hard that the remaining gas in the tank splashed outta the hopper, and the pump ran dry, and seized up. Thats my only idea... I did pull some g's on the turn, lol.

thanks SOOO much for everyones help! MUCH appreciated!



Posted by: Markviiiedrea

I feel real bad, I really hope that a fuel pump is your answer. let me know if there is any thing else I can do. Just get a new lock ring and gasket when you do the fuel pump, I useually reck mine when getting a fuel pump out.



Posted by: PimpMyTint

I already have the whole tank out, pump assy out, cleaned and ready for the Walbro 255. I got a shiny new lock ring n gasket too. Just waitin for the UPS driver in the morning!!! Hope to have the Mark burnin gas, (AND RUBBER) by noon! Thanks for everyones help! I didn't have to drop the exhaust, my tank slid right out, about a 10 min project. Lucky I guess.

Posted by: PimpMyTint

lol, sorry guys, I did get the pump in, sucker fired right up. Yes, I bench tested the old pump, I had to throw 200 amps at it to get it to turn! (!) Yep, I've been out drivin it! Thanks for all the help everyone!
